#1fe5c0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1fe5c0 is composed of 12.2% red, 89.8%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 16.2%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 168.8 degrees, a saturation of 79.2% and a lightness of 51%. #1fe5c0 color hex could be obtained by blending #3effff with #00cb81.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#1fe5c0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1fe5c0 has RGB values of R:31, G:229, B:192 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0, Y:0.16,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 2090432.

Shades and Tints of #1fe5c0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010404 is the darkest color, while #f2fdfb is the lightest one.
